IFPA Forum 2023 Asia
Psoriatic disease can significantly impact the social and familial life of people living with the condition in Asia. The visible nature of the disease and its social stigma can lead to embarrassment and social isolation, which can negatively impact a person’s quality of life. In Asia, where family and social connections are highly valued, the impact of psoriatic disease on social and family life can be particularly pronounced.
